DOCUMENTARY SERIES LOS VIAJES DE BARULE

“Los Viajes de Barule” are stories of young Afro-descendant musicians who sing their stories of daily living, overcoming, pain and love through the lyrics of Afro rhythms. Neighborhood musicians who, from their own aesthetics, integrate their traditions with modern ways of life, where beat and sound merge with the guazá and the marimba; where migration to the cities, marginalization and lack of opportunities are mitigated with tumbao, salsa shoque, the lyrics of rap or reggae. Boys who do not succumb to adversity, but on the contrary sing, enjoy and enjoy their musicality, their orality, their laughter and their sexuality; strengthened by their ethnic tenacity and their determination to transform reality and forge a better future.
